Indiana Code § 9-21-8-24

Slowing down, turning from a direct course, and changing lanes; performance with reasonable safety; signal

Sec. 24. (a) A person may not: (1) slow down or stop a vehicle; (2) turn a vehicle from a direct course upon a highway; or (3) change from one (1) traffic lane to another; unless the movement can be made with reasonable safety.       (b) Before making a movement described in this section, a person shall provide notice of the person's intention by giving: (1) a clearly audible horn signal if any pedestrian may be affected by the movement; and (2) an appropriate stop or turn signal in the manner provided in sections 27 through 28 of this chapter. [Pre-1991 Recodification Citation: 9-4-1-78(a).]
